What is tai chi and does it help with osteoarthritis symptoms?

What is tai chi and does it help with the symptoms of osteoarthritis? Tai chi has been described as "meditation in motion." It was originally developed over 2,000 years ago in China as a form of self-defense. Gymnast Morgan Hamm Will Not Compete in Beijing Olympics

Morgan Hamm will not compete in gymnastics at the 2008 Beijing Olympics because of bone spurs in his ankle, which dig into his tibia, producing "extreme" pain, according to the Associated Press.   Hamm withdrew from the games on Thursday.
